  • Where/When: 3 p.m. Saturday at .
  • Why Go: Cascade Symphony and music director Michael Miropolsky present a 50th season of musical masterpieces and virtuoso soloists this Saturday at the ECA. This concert includes musical selections from Prokofiev's "Peter and the Wolf," with Olympic Ballet Theatre and narration read by Dave Dolacky. In addition, a young prodigy and winner of the Cascade Symphony Rising Star contest will perform the first movement of Mozart's Violin Concerto No. 3 in G major.
  • Tickets: $15, $10 for kids 12 and under.

Opera Scenes at Shoreline Community College

  • Where/When: 7:30 p.m. Friday at Shoreline Community College.
  • Why Go: Join Shoreline Community College's Opera Workshop for an evening of operatic arias and ensembles performed by talented student singers and actors. They're joined by the Shoreline Chamber Chorale and accompanied by chamber orchestra and piano.
  • Tickets: $15; $10 for students and seniors; $8 for Shoreline Community College students and children 14 and under.
